They are secure

Upvc windows create a solid barrier against vandals and intruders. Upvc windows are energy-efficient and easy to maintain. Window alarms can be added to improve security for windows made of Upvc.

Security is a crucial aspect since windows are the main entrance point for any building. You should also select windows that are made of a sturdy material. UPVC is a preferred choice. It is water-proof and resistant to corrosion. Furthermore, it's offered in a wide variety of colors.

One of the most appealing features of UPVC is its capability to be reinforced by other materials. Adding galvanised steel or hardened aluminium to the hollow body will strengthen the uPVC door or window frame. This makes for a strong, extremely resilient piece of uPVC that doesn't need painting.

strong-man-repairing-a-window-with-a-screwdriver-2022-09-28-22-55-01-utc.jpegAnother characteristic of uPVC windows is the beading process. Beading involves a small strip of material that is attached to the glass pane. The processes used to bead are made of either plastic, metal or wood.

The uPVC beading process is a fantastic way to enhance the security of a window. Burglars are more likely to attempt to break into windows which has a bead.

One of the best ways to increase the security of a uPVC window is to put in the sash jammer. Jamming devices can stop burglars from opening the window.

Many uPVC windows feature multi-locking system to provide greater security. Multi-locking mechanisms will ensure that the window is secure at various points around the sash.

Security can be further enhanced by installing anti-snap locks. Anti-snap locks are designed to stop the barrel from snapping.

The most secure security is due to the material used. uPVC is a sturdy high-quality, high-quality plastic that is extremely durable. If you are seeking a more secure uPVC window, look for Secured By Design or Secured by Design kit mark.

In the end, if you intend to replace your existing uPVC windows with newer ones, ensure that they meet PAS 24: 2016. Having a uPVC window that meets these standards will increase the security of your home.

To change a handle, you must remove the two screws on the base of the handle. This will let you install a new handle. There are many types of handles that are available. Pick a handle that matches the style of your window and your Espag locks.

Window handles can be replaced and are easy to install. Make sure the direction of the espag lock matches exactly. Also, determine the distance from the back of the window. It is a good idea to obtain the step height of 21mm for aluminum and 9mm for uPVC windows.

Cockspur handles are found on older frames. They are typically installed with three or four screws. Professional window installers can do the measuring for you.

Cadenza handles are more rigid and are harder to locate. These handles are more difficult to find and less flexible. Make sure that the new handle is the same height as the existing window.
